#b362e0 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b362e0 is composed of 70.2% red, 38.4% green and 87.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.1% cyan, 56.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 278.6 degrees, a saturation of 67% and a lightness of 63.1%. #b362e0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c4ff with #6700c1.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

● #b362e0 color description : Soft violet.
The hexadecimal color #b362e0 has RGB values of R:179, G:98, B:224 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 11756256.
